a large evergreen tree and a very attractive houseplant. it has glossy, attractive leaves. the inconspicuous flowers bloom in spring and are followed by small fruit that may be orange, pink, or red. a very small, non-stinging wasp is required for pollination and fertile fruit.

Spathodea Campanulata is one of the most beautiful tropical flowering trees.It's a fast growing semi-evergreen tree. It has an oval to round, coarse canopy. It has red flowers that are showy, and attractive to insects and birds. Leaves of the Spathodea are dark olive-green.

Cascabela thevetia is an evergreen tropical shrub or small tree that bears yellow or orange-yellow, trumpet like flowers and its fruit is deep red/black in color encasing a large seed.

Arabian jasmine is a bushy vine with shiny dark green leaves and fragrant little white flowers. The waxy snow white flowers are intensely fragrant. The fruits are small black berries.
